Sidalcea oregana ssp. spicata

Sidalcea oregana (Nutt. ex Torr. & A. Gray) A. Gray ssp. spicata (Regel) C.L. Hitchc.

Oregon Checker Mallow, Oregon Checkerbloom, Spicate Checker Mallow, Spiked Checkerbloom

Malvaceae (Mallow family)

Synonym(s): Sidalcea oregana var. spicata, Sidalcea setosa, Sidalcea setosa ssp. querceta, Sidalcea spicata, Sidalcea spicata var. tonsa

USDA Symbol: SIORS

USDA Native Status: L48 (N)

Plant Characteristics

Duration: Perennial
Habit: Herb , Subshrub
Fruit Type: Schizocarp
Size Notes: Up to about 3 feet tall.

Bloom Information

Bloom Color: Pink , Purple
Bloom Time: May , Jun , Jul , Aug , Sep
Bloom Notes: Pale pink to rose-pink or magenta.

Distribution

USA: CA , NV , OR
Native Habitat: Moist, open meadows, streamsides, subalpine forests, yellow pine slopes.
